Although the concept seems like something from science fiction, science is rapidly adopting it. Researchers have started creating ‘cyborg cockroaches,’ which are live insects equipped with tiny electr...
Headline Focus News
Although the concept seems like something from science fiction, science is rapidly adopting it. Researchers have started creating ‘cyborg cockroaches,’ which are live insects equipped with tiny electr...